Glynn Capital Management LLC cut its stake in GitLab Inc. (NASDAQ:GTLB - Free Report) by 36.6% during the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 308,300 shares of the company's stock after selling 177,615 shares during the quarter. GitLab makes up approximately 4.1% of Glynn Capital Management LLC's investment portfolio, making the stock its 14th largest holding. Glynn Capital Management LLC owned approximately 0.19% of GitLab worth $17,373,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Insider Transactions at GitLab
In related news, Director Matthew Jacobson sold 547,679 shares of GitLab stock in a transaction that occurred on Thursday, December 26th. The stock was sold at an average price of $59.72, for a total transaction of $32,707,389.88. Following the transaction, the director now owns 58,471 shares of the company's stock, valued at $3,491,888.12. The trade was a 90.35 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this link. Also, Director Susan L. Bostrom sold 40,000 shares of the stock in a transaction on Wednesday, March 19th. The shares were sold at an average price of $51.88, for a total value of $2,075,200.00. Following the completion of the sale, the director now directly owns 144,913 shares of the company's stock, valued at $7,518,086.44. The trade was a 21.63 % decrease in their ownership of the stock.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Insiders sold a total of 764,011 shares of company stock valued at $45,750,733 over the last three months. Corporate insiders own 21.36% of the company's stock.

About GitLab
(
Free Report)
GitLab Inc, through its subsidiaries, develops software for the software development lifecycle in the United States, Europe, and the Asia Pacific. It offers GitLab, a DevOps platform, which is a single application that leads to faster cycle time and allows visibility throughout and control over various stages of the DevOps lifecycle.
